Job Description
We are seeking an experienced Locums Neurosurgery Physician to provide weekend call coverage at a high-acuity Level I Trauma Center in Colorado Springs, CO. This is an excellent opportunity for a board-certified neurosurgeon comfortable managing complex trauma, cranial, and spine cases in a fast-paced environment.
Compensation: $3800 Per Day
Position Details:
- Schedule: Weekend call coverage
- Shift: Friday 7:00 AM – Monday 7:00 AM
- Start: ASAP
- Frequency: Every weekend required
- Practice Setting: Level I Trauma Center
- EMR: Epic
- OR Capacity: 12 operating rooms
- Neurosurgery Group: 6 neurosurgeons in practice
- Patient Population: Ages 17 and older
Clinical Environment:
- Annual ER volume exceeding 100,000 visits
- High-volume trauma and neurosurgical service line
- Multidisciplinary neurocritical care support
Responsibilities:
Provide comprehensive neurosurgical call coverage including adult and trauma neurosurgery cases such as:
- Brain and spinal trauma management
- Tumor resections
- Intracranial hemorrhage control
- Ventriculoperitoneal (VP) shunt placement, revision, and management
- Cranial burr holes and intracranial pressure (ICP) monitor placement
- Ventriculostomy and external ventricular drain (EVD) management
- Diskectomy, laminectomy, spinal fusion, and spinal stabilization procedures
- Neurocritical care management including TBI and intracranial pressure monitoring
- Lumbar puncture and lumbar drain placement
- EEG interpretation and neurophysiologic data review
- Administration and management of vasoactive/sedating medications in critical care settings
- Placement of arterial and venous access
Requirements:
- Board Certified in Neurosurgery
- Active Colorado medical license required
- ACLS certification required
- BLS certification required
- ATLS certification required
